Transaction 580890a385e7f071018ee546e01c82983d40f0176f07923699473786317d6e5b

1 Input
2 Outputs
  • 580890a385e7f071018ee546e01c82983d40f0176f07923699473786317d6e5b:0
  • value  30457997
    address  1CMRJUjXQwzYUsQpiofbskx8T21ezwJLQT
  • 580890a385e7f071018ee546e01c82983d40f0176f07923699473786317d6e5b:1
  • value  1000950833
    address  bc1qxfy23799s6jtxu4u2yt5ghqmwsvgenmac37hgm